Roman E. Napierala, age 91, of Bloomdale, Ohio passed away Friday (April
25, 2014) at the Briar Hill Health Campus in North Baltimore, Ohio.
He
was born on September 22, 1922 in Holland, Ohio to the late Stanley
& Frances (Portala) Napierala.
Roman married Marjorie Ann Warner on
August 27, 1949 in Bowling Green, Ohio; she passed away on March 2,
1999.
Surviving Roman are daughters, Shirley Ann (Tony) Frankfather
of Cygnet, Susan Marie (David) Smith, Sharon Kay (Ray) Gonyer both of
Jerry City, Sandra Lynn (Jeffrey) Stewart of Bloomdale; sisters, Helen
Slomwicz of Holland, Bert Lewondowski of Temperance, Michigan, Dorothy
weckel of Maumee; grandchildren, Sara, Dustin, Tamara, Edward, Julie,
Shelby, Steven, Kendra; 7 Great-Grandchildren.
He was preceded in death
by his parents, Stanley & Frances; loving wife, Marjorie; brothers,
John, Joe, Danny; sisters, Mary Pawzak, Lou Fritz, and 1 grandson.
Roman
served his country proudly in the Army during WWII.
He was a Big Red
1, and fought in the Battle of Bulge under General Patton. Roman retired
from the Gradel Construction Excavating Company in Toledo, where he
worked as Superintendent.
He was a member of the American Legion Post
#7372 in Toledo, and a member of the Portage American Legion Post #
0725.
He was also a member of the operating engineers local 18, and the
Laborer’s Union.
Roman was of Catholic Faith, and loved cooking and
spending time with his family.
